#include "vbdev_delay.h"
#include "spdk/rpc.h"
#include "spdk/util.h"
#include "spdk/string.h"
#include "spdk/log.h"
#include "spdk_internal/assert.h"
struct rpc_update_latency {
char *delay_bdev_name;
char *latency_type;
uint64_t latency_us;
};
static const struct spdk_json_object_decoder rpc_update_latency_decoders[] = {
{"delay_bdev_name", offsetof(struct rpc_update_latency, delay_bdev_name), spdk_json_decode_string},
{"latency_type", offsetof(struct rpc_update_latency, latency_type), spdk_json_decode_string},
{"latency_us", offsetof(struct rpc_update_latency, latency_us), spdk_json_decode_uint64}
};
static void
free_rpc_update_latency(struct rpc_update_latency *req)
{
free(req->delay_bdev_name);
free(req->latency_type);
}
static void
rpc_bdev_delay_update_latency(struct spdk_jsonrpc_request *request,
const struct spdk_json_val *params)
{
struct rpc_update_latency req = {NULL};
enum delay_io_type latency_type;
int rc = 0;
if (spdk_json_decode_object(params, rpc_update_latency_decoders,
SPDK_COUNTOF(rpc_update_latency_decoders),
&req)) {
SPDK_DEBUGLOG(vbdev_delay, "spdk_json_decode_object failed\n");
spdk_jsonrpc_send_error_response(request, SPDK_JSONRPC_ERROR_INTERNAL_ERROR,
"spdk_json_decode_object failed");
goto cleanup;
}
if (!strncmp(req.latency_type, "avg_read", 9)) {
latency_type = DELAY_AVG_READ;
} else if (!strncmp(req.latency_type, "p99_read", 9)) {
latency_type = DELAY_P99_READ;
} else if (!strncmp(req.latency_type, "avg_write", 10)) {
latency_type = DELAY_AVG_WRITE;
} else if (!strncmp(req.latency_type, "p99_write", 10)) {
latency_type = DELAY_P99_WRITE;
} else {
spdk_jsonrpc_send_error_response(request, SPDK_JSONRPC_ERROR_INVALID_PARAMS,
"Please specify a valid latency type.");
goto cleanup;
}
rc = vbdev_delay_update_latency_value(req.delay_bdev_name, req.latency_us, latency_type);
if (rc == -ENODEV) {
spdk_jsonrpc_send_error_response(request, SPDK_JSONRPC_ERROR_INVALID_PARAMS,
"The requested bdev does not exist.");
goto cleanup;
} else if (rc == -EINVAL) {
spdk_jsonrpc_send_error_response(request, SPDK_JSONRPC_ERROR_INVALID_REQUEST,
"The requested bdev is not a delay bdev.");
goto cleanup;
} else if (rc) {
SPDK_UNREACHABLE();
}
spdk_jsonrpc_send_bool_response(request, true);
cleanup:
free_rpc_update_latency(&req);
}
SPDK_RPC_REGISTER("bdev_delay_update_latency", rpc_bdev_delay_update_latency, SPDK_RPC_RUNTIME)
struct rpc_construct_delay {
char *base_bdev_name;
char *name;
uint64_t avg_read_latency;
uint64_t p99_read_latency;
uint64_t avg_write_latency;
uint64_t p99_write_latency;
};
static void
free_rpc_construct_delay(struct rpc_construct_delay *r)
{
free(r->base_bdev_name);
free(r->name);
}
static const struct spdk_json_object_decoder rpc_construct_delay_decoders[] = {
{"base_bdev_name", offsetof(struct rpc_construct_delay, base_bdev_name), spdk_json_decode_string},
{"name", offsetof(struct rpc_construct_delay, name), spdk_json_decode_string},
{"avg_read_latency", offsetof(struct rpc_construct_delay, avg_read_latency), spdk_json_decode_uint64},
{"p99_read_latency", offsetof(struct rpc_construct_delay, p99_read_latency), spdk_json_decode_uint64},
{"avg_write_latency", offsetof(struct rpc_construct_delay, avg_write_latency), spdk_json_decode_uint64},
{"p99_write_latency", offsetof(struct rpc_construct_delay, p99_write_latency), spdk_json_decode_uint64},
};
static void
rpc_bdev_delay_create(struct spdk_jsonrpc_request *request,
const struct spdk_json_val *params)
{
struct rpc_construct_delay req = {NULL};
struct spdk_json_write_ctx *w;
int rc;
if (spdk_json_decode_object(params, rpc_construct_delay_decoders,
SPDK_COUNTOF(rpc_construct_delay_decoders),
&req)) {
SPDK_DEBUGLOG(vbdev_delay, "spdk_json_decode_object failed\n");
spdk_jsonrpc_send_error_response(request, SPDK_JSONRPC_ERROR_INTERNAL_ERROR,
"spdk_json_decode_object failed");
goto cleanup;
}
rc = create_delay_disk(req.base_bdev_name, req.name, req.avg_read_latency, req.p99_read_latency,
req.avg_write_latency, req.p99_write_latency);
if (rc != 0) {
spdk_jsonrpc_send_error_response(request, rc, spdk_strerror(-rc));
goto cleanup;
}
w = spdk_jsonrpc_begin_result(request);
spdk_json_write_string(w, req.name);
spdk_jsonrpc_end_result(request, w);
cleanup:
free_rpc_construct_delay(&req);
}
SPDK_RPC_REGISTER("bdev_delay_create", rpc_bdev_delay_create, SPDK_RPC_RUNTIME)
struct rpc_delete_delay {
char *name;
};
static void
free_rpc_delete_delay(struct rpc_delete_delay *req)
{
free(req->name);
}
static const struct spdk_json_object_decoder rpc_delete_delay_decoders[] = {
{"name", offsetof(struct rpc_delete_delay, name), spdk_json_decode_string},
};
static void
rpc_bdev_delay_delete_cb(void *cb_arg, int bdeverrno)
{
struct spdk_jsonrpc_request *request = cb_arg;
if (bdeverrno == 0) {
spdk_jsonrpc_send_bool_response(request, true);
} else {
spdk_jsonrpc_send_error_response(request, bdeverrno, spdk_strerror(-bdeverrno));
}
}
static void
rpc_bdev_delay_delete(struct spdk_jsonrpc_request *request,
const struct spdk_json_val *params)
{
struct rpc_delete_delay req = {NULL};
if (spdk_json_decode_object(params, rpc_delete_delay_decoders,
SPDK_COUNTOF(rpc_delete_delay_decoders),
&req)) {
spdk_jsonrpc_send_error_response(request, SPDK_JSONRPC_ERROR_INTERNAL_ERROR,
"spdk_json_decode_object failed");
goto cleanup;
}
delete_delay_disk(req.name, rpc_bdev_delay_delete_cb, request);
cleanup:
free_rpc_delete_delay(&req);
}
SPDK_RPC_REGISTER("bdev_delay_delete", rpc_bdev_delay_delete, SPDK_RPC_RUNTIME)
